Description

Hergest Ridge is a substantial detached house situated in an elevated spot a few miles east of Stroud centre at Brimscombe. This location, high on the sunny side of the Golden Valley, allows for a superb outlook to woodland and countryside, but is also very practical. There are several well regarded schools within easy reach, and canal side walks just across the road, with a great network of cafes, pubs and social spaces along the Stroudwater canal. The property is very much a classic Victorian double fronted villa style house. It has been extended over the years and now offers lots of great family space, with the accommodation arranged over two floors.

This comprises a porch, entrance hall, sitting room with fireplace and wood burning stove, dining room, 18' kitchen/breakfast room, another reception room and a cloakroom/W.c on the ground floor. A staircase leads up from the hall to a large landing, with a principal bedroom with en suite shower room, family bathroom and three further bedrooms on this floor. The south facing aspect means that the house is light, and the windows at the front take in the super view over the Golden Valley.



The property is set within 0.38 of an acre. This includes gardens to the front and rear, garaging and parking. The front garden is terraced, with planted borders with an array of shrubs, plants and fruit trees. The current owners have created a productive organic vegetable garden in the lower front garden. There is a driveway which leads to off street parking for several cars, two single garages, a car port and a shed. Steps then lead up to the house, with a level area here - the perfect spot for a table and chair set to sit and take in the very special outlook over the valley. To the rear of the property is a useful covered area which gives access to the house and rear garden. This large area stretches up away from the house and is mainly laid to lawn. There is further potential with the outside space to develop with possible studios, outhouses or additional garages and parking (subject to the usual planning consents and permissions).



The property is next door to Charlea Gardens - 1.65 acres of community owned land, with a footpath at the rear of the house that takes you to the gate of this lovely wild garden area. Amenities at Brimscombe include a post office, general store and a good primary school, with other well regarded schools nearby at Chalford, Eastcombe, Bussage and Thrupp. Stroud town is approximately 2 miles distant with a wider range of shops and amenities, community and primary schooling, a leisure and sports centre, award winning weekly farmers market, and a main line railway station, with inter city services travelling to London (Paddington). Cirencester (10 miles), Cheltenham (18 miles) and Swindon (25 miles) are all within comfortable driving distance.
